The U.S.-designed engine that powered Hitler?s personal plane [Blip]

This BMW 132 radial nine began life in 1926 as a U.S.-built Pratt & Whitney Hornet and went on to power thousands of Luftwaffe planes, including both of Hitler's personal planes during his reign over Germany. [Jalopnik] More »
